I was fortunate enough to get young puppies, so I made their bed inside the chicken coop at night.
They don't "bond" with the chickens like they would with other livestock like sheep, but because they "live with" the chickens, the chickens are kinda protected by default.
Now that I have a flock of chickens that roost inside my pole barn, the dogs spend all their time there.
My only challenge has been keeping the dogs from eating up all the chicken feed.
I now have to feed the chickens from a tray on top of a breeding pen I have inside the pole barn.


Also, because I want my dogs to bark at any and everything that doesn't belong here, I go outside whenever I hear them barking or I'll turn on an outside light to let them know they're doing a good job.
They don't bark much, but when they do, I know something is out there lurking in the darkness.
